One of the main reasons why regular maintenance is important for your air conditioner and heater is to prevent costly repairs down the line. By inspecting and cleaning your HVAC system regularly, you can catch any potential issues early on before they escalate into major problems. For example, clogged air filters can cause your system to work harder, leading to increased wear and tear on its components. By replacing the filters regularly, you can prevent this from happening and keep your HVAC system running smoothly.
Another reason why maintenance is important for your air conditioner and heater is to ensure that they operate efficiently. When your HVAC system is clogged with dirt and debris, it has to work harder to cool or heat your home, which can lead to increased energy consumption. By cleaning and inspecting your system regularly, you can ensure that it is operating at peak efficiency, helping you save on energy costs in the long run.
Regular maintenance also helps improve the indoor air quality of your home. Over time, dust, dirt, and other pollutants can accumulate in your HVAC system, which can be circulated throughout your home every time you turn on the air conditioner or heater. By cleaning your system regularly, you can prevent these pollutants from spreading, helping you and your family breathe cleaner, healthier air.
So, what can you do to maintain your air conditioner and heater? Here are some useful tips to keep your HVAC system in top condition:
1. Replace air filters regularly: Air filters play a crucial role in trapping dust, dirt, and other pollutants in your HVAC system. To ensure that your system runs efficiently, it’s important to replace the filters every 1-3 months, depending on how often you use your air conditioner and heater.
2. Clean the coils: The coils in your air conditioner and heater can accumulate dirt and debris over time, which can affect their efficiency. To prevent this from happening, make sure to clean the coils at least once a year. You can use a soft brush or a vacuum cleaner to remove any dirt and debris from the coils.
3. Check the thermostat: To ensure that your HVAC system is operating at the right temperature, it’s important to check the thermostat regularly. Make sure that the temperature is set correctly and that the batteries are working properly.
4. Schedule regular maintenance: In addition to performing these tasks yourself, it’s also important to schedule regular maintenance with a professional HVAC technician. A technician can inspect your system, identify any potential issues, and make any necessary repairs to keep your air conditioner and heater running smoothly.
